Output 87404cb792efb9590997ebad1072ff58187994085824aeca7af43d477ff9e042:19

value
2891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ab135918186acfe2781927ffb50385445e25342d1d8c849383e7951e3ba4a305
address
bc1p4vf4jxqcdt87y7qeyllm2qu9g30z2dpdrkxgfyuru723uway5vzsuj43cp
transaction
87404cb792efb9590997ebad1072ff58187994085824aeca7af43d477ff9e042
spent
true